3. Introduction
• The F-35A is the conventional take-off and landing (CTOL) variant of the F-35 Joint
Strike Fighter (JSF) or F-35 Lightning II fighter aircraft.
• The single-seat, single-engine fifth-generation F-35A has been designed and is being
developed by Lockheed Martin Aeronautics for the US Air Force (USAF) and allied
air forces.
• The multi-role, supersonic, stealthy fighter aircraft is designed to undertake air
defense, ground attack and reconnaissance missions.
• The F-35A will replace the USAF's F-16 Fighting Falcon fighters and will supersede
A-10 Thunderbolt II attack aircraft by 2028.

5. Design
• The F-35A CTOL variant of the F-35 aircraft is designed mainly as a low-visibility
aircraft with air-to-ground attack and air-to-air combat capabilities. Turning agility
of the aircraft is nine times the force of gravity.
• The F-35A CTOL is powered by a single F135 engine (F135-PW-100 variant)
manufactured by Pratt & Whitney.
• The F135 is a two-spool afterburning turbofan type engine capable of producing
maximum thrust of 191.3kN and intermediate thrust of 128.1kN.
• The F-35A is more affordable as approximately 80% of its parts are common to other
variants of the F-35 aircraft.

7. Armaments
• The F-35A is equipped with an internally-mounted GAU-22/A Equalizer gun
manufactured by General Dynamics.
• This 25mm gun is designed for greater effectiveness against ground targets.
• The aircraft's weapon station includes three external pylons on each of the two wings
with a combined capacity of 6,800kg.
• Moreover, there are two internal bays with two pylons each with a combined payload
capacity of 8,100kg.

9. Avionics
• Northrop Grumman Electronic Systems is supplying its AN/APG-81 Active
Electronically Scanned Array (AESA) radar for the aircraft.
• The company is also supplying the AN/AAQ-37 Distributed Aperture System (DAS)
missile warning system, which is fitted with six electro-optical sensors.
• An electronic warfare suite, designated as AN/ASQ-239, will be supplied by BAE
Systems.
• Multifunction Advanced Data Link (MADL) communication system will be provided
by Harris Corporation.

11. Specifications
General characteristics
▫ Length: 50.5 ft (15.67 m)
▫ Wingspan: 35 ft (10.7 m)
▫ Height: 14.2 ft (4.33 m)
▫ Wing area: 460 ft² (42.7 m²)
▫ Empty weight: 29,098 lb (13,199 kg)
▫ Loaded weight: 49,540 lb (22,470 kg)
▫ Max. takeoff weight: 70,000 lb (31,800 kg)
▫ Internal fuel capacity: 18,498 lb (8,382 kg)
Performance
▫ Maximum speed: Mach 1.6+ (1,200 mph, 1,930 km/h) (tested to Mach 1.61)
▫ Cruise speed: Mach 1.2 for 9.8 min
▫ Range: 1,200 nmi (2,220 km) on internal fuel
▫ Combat radius: 613 nmi (1,135 km) on internal fuel
▫ Wing loading: 107.7 lb/ft² (526 kg/m²; 745 kg/m² max loaded)
